Regardless of which type you own, it's crucial to replace your key fob batteries regularly. If you don't, you may notice issues like reduced range or buttons that don't work.

To replace the batteries of your Mercedes key, follow these easy steps. First, identify the type of key you have. A Chrome Smart Key, for example will require the lithium battery CR2025. Alternatively, if you have an older Smart Key, it will require two CR2025 batteries. Once you've identified the type of battery, you can purchase it online or in-store at your local Ace Hardware store.
